summaryrefslogtreecommitdiff
path: root/app
diff options
context:
space:
mode:
authormo khan <mo@mokhan.ca>2014-11-12 22:13:31 -0700
committermo khan <mo@mokhan.ca>2014-11-12 22:13:31 -0700
commit70431ccdb0726807c75ec313ae48d403ae756e26 (patch)
treea6ea2b12c31baa0c6cb88f7cf1d9ddec35e91118 /app
parentd272d136652ef779aac6625881ae47c0bcc80504 (diff)
try to pretty up some more views.
Diffstat (limited to 'app')
-rw-r--r--app/assets/javascripts/templates/application.hbs1
-rw-r--r--app/assets/javascripts/templates/failure.hbs14
-rw-r--r--app/assets/javascripts/templates/failures.hbs15
-rw-r--r--app/assets/javascripts/templates/service.hbs18
-rw-r--r--app/assets/javascripts/templates/service/environments.hbs2
5 files changed, 30 insertions, 20 deletions
diff --git a/app/assets/javascripts/templates/application.hbs b/app/assets/javascripts/templates/application.hbs
index f94fc18..44d0c6b 100644
--- a/app/assets/javascripts/templates/application.hbs
+++ b/app/assets/javascripts/templates/application.hbs
@@ -3,7 +3,6 @@
<div class="col-sm-3 col-md-2 sidebar">
<ul class="nav nav-sidebar">
<li>{{#link-to 'index'}}Overview{{/link-to}}</li>
- <li>{{#link-to 'videos'}}Videos{{/link-to}}</li>
<li>{{#link-to 'services'}}Services{{/link-to}}</li>
<li>{{#link-to 'failures'}}Failures{{/link-to}}</li>
</ul>
diff --git a/app/assets/javascripts/templates/failure.hbs b/app/assets/javascripts/templates/failure.hbs
index 7451760..f9944cf 100644
--- a/app/assets/javascripts/templates/failure.hbs
+++ b/app/assets/javascripts/templates/failure.hbs
@@ -1,7 +1,9 @@
-<div>
- <p>type: {{error_type}}</p>
- <p>message: {{message}}</p>
- <p>environment: {{environment.name}}</p>
- <p>hostname: {{hostname}}</p>
- <p>backtrace: {{backtrace}}</p>
+<div class="row">
+ <div class="col-md-12">
+ <p>type: {{error_type}}</p>
+ <p>message: {{message}}</p>
+ <p>environment: {{environment.name}}</p>
+ <p>hostname: {{hostname}}</p>
+ <code>{{backtrace}}</code>
+ </div>
</div>
diff --git a/app/assets/javascripts/templates/failures.hbs b/app/assets/javascripts/templates/failures.hbs
index 69ecb15..cc0767d 100644
--- a/app/assets/javascripts/templates/failures.hbs
+++ b/app/assets/javascripts/templates/failures.hbs
@@ -1,10 +1,17 @@
-<h1>Failures</h1>
+<ol class="breadcrumb">
+ <li><a href="#">Home</a></li>
+ <li class="active">{{#link-to 'failures'}}Failures{{/link-to}}</li>
+</ol>
-<ul>
+<div class="page-header">
+ <h1>Failures <small>management</small></h1>
+</div>
+
+<div class="list-group">
{{#each failure in controller}}
-<li>{{#link-to 'failure' failure}}{{failure.error_type}}: {{failure.message}}{{/link-to}}</li>
+ {{#link-to 'failure' failure class="list-group-item"}}{{failure.error_type}}: {{failure.message}} on {{failure.hostname}}{{/link-to}}
{{/each}}
-</ul>
+</div>
{{outlet}}
diff --git a/app/assets/javascripts/templates/service.hbs b/app/assets/javascripts/templates/service.hbs
index ad59301..1df090c 100644
--- a/app/assets/javascripts/templates/service.hbs
+++ b/app/assets/javascripts/templates/service.hbs
@@ -1,11 +1,15 @@
<div class="row">
<div class="col-md-12">
- <h3>{{name}}</h3>
-
- {{#link-to 'service.edit' this class="btn btn-default"}}edit{{/link-to}}
- <a href="#" {{action "deleteService"}} class="btn btn-danger">delete</a>
-
- {{#link-to 'service.environments' this}}environments{{/link-to}}
+ <div class="panel panel-default">
+ <div class="panel-heading">
+ {{#link-to 'service' }}{{name}}{{/link-to}}
+ {{#link-to 'service.edit' this class="btn btn-default"}}edit{{/link-to}}
+ <a href="#" {{action "deleteService"}} class="btn btn-danger">delete</a>
+ </div>
+ <div class="panel-body">
+ {{#link-to 'service.environments' this}}environments{{/link-to}}
+ {{outlet}}
+ </div>
+ </div>
</div>
</div>
-{{outlet}}
diff --git a/app/assets/javascripts/templates/service/environments.hbs b/app/assets/javascripts/templates/service/environments.hbs
index b8ad61c..8956cb8 100644
--- a/app/assets/javascripts/templates/service/environments.hbs
+++ b/app/assets/javascripts/templates/service/environments.hbs
@@ -1,7 +1,5 @@
<div class="row">
<div class="col-md-12">
-
- <h1>Environments</h1>
{{#link-to 'service.environments.new' class="btn btn-default"}}New{{/link-to}}
<ul class="nav nav-pills">